Volkswagen recalls 151,389 Tiguan SUVs due to stalling possibility

NEW YORK, N.Y. – Volkswagen of America is recalling 151,389 Tiguan SUVs due to the possibility of stalling.

No accidents or injuries have been reported. The problem is with fuel pumps on some models from 2009 to 2014. Gas bubbles may form in the fuel system when winterized fuel is used in warmer months or warmer areas, which could lead to the car stalling.

Volkswagen is notifying all owners of the vehicles about the recall. Dealers are installing revised software in the cars to fix this issue.
